    Limited 1 for 25 Retailer Incentive Variant Cover. Written by Zeb Wells. Art by John Romita Jr. Cover by Derrick Chew. The best couple in comics is done? You aren't going to believe what is happening in this volume of AMAZING SPIDER-MAN. 28 pages, full color. Rated T Cover price $3.99.

    John Tyler Christopher exclusive Negative Space B cover. Written by Jason Aaron. Art by Javier Garron. JANE FOSTER TAKES THE SPOTLIGHT! She once famously wielded Mjolnir as Thor, Goddess of Thunder. Today, she guards the worlds of the living and the dead as the winged Valkyrie. Now, those two versions of the same mighty hero somehow find themselves face-to-face, in a desperate bid to save the soul of Jane Foster. 28 pages, full color. Rated T+ Cover price $3.99.

    Story, Art and Cover by Sean Murphy. The future of Gotham is coming to destroy its past! Batman…murderer? After discovering Bruce Wayne facilitated the murder of his father, Terry goes on the hunt, ready to unleash as Batman Beyond. The clock is ticking for Bruce in more ways than one after Harley Quinns daughter goes missing. And if she takes after her father, the fate of the city is in her hands! Can the former Batman find and stop her before the police do? 32 pages, full color. Mature Readers Cover price $4.99.

    Written by Chip Zdarsky. Art by Carmine Di Giandomenico. Cover by Riccardo Federici. Young Bruce Waynes global journey to become the Dark Knight continues as he finds himself deep in the heart of Moscow searching for Avery Oblonsky, the worlds foremost expert in disguise and espionage! Finding this phantom will prove more difficult than expected, but is Bruce willing to die trying? 40 pages, full color. Rated T+ Cover price $5.99.

    Written by Tochi Onyebuchi. Art by R.B. Silva. Cover by Skottie Young. CAPTAIN AMERICA SOARS AGAIN! Sam Wilson picks up the shield once more - and enters a world of trouble! Following a lead from Misty Knight, Sam intercepts a mysterious group hijacking what appears to be an empty train. As he digs deeper, he discovers that the plot may be connected to a crucial piece of Captain America history…and, surprisingly, Wakanda. The world is ready for two Captain Americas - but is Sam Wilson ready for what comes next? Acclaimed writer Tochi Onyebuchi (BLACK PANTHER LEGENDS, Riot Baby) teams with Stormbreaker R.B. Silva (POWERS OF X, INFERNO, FANTASTIC FOUR) to open a thrilling new chapter of CAPTAIN AMERICA history! 36 pages, full color. Rated T+ Cover price $4.99.

    Written by Doug Moench. Art by Bill Sienkiewicz. Cover by Bill Sienkiewicz. Marvel's most enigmatic hero, in the premiere issue of his first-ever solo title! Mercenary Marc Spector. Millionaire Steven Grant. Cab driver Jake Lockley. Each is a different side of the same man. Together, they become one - to do what they must - as the macabre Moon Knight! But this silver-clad avenger of the night will soon meet his match in the ruthless Bushman - a face from his past, returned to plague him anew! The visionary pairing of writer Doug Moench and artist Bill Sienkiewicz presents the definitive take on Marc Spector's dynamic origin - and delves deep into the bizarre life of Moon Knight, the Fist of Khonshu! It's one of the all-time great Marvel comic books, boldly re-presented in its original form, ads and all! Reprinting MOON KNIGHT (1980) #1. 32 pages, full color. Rated T Cover price $3.99.

    The Comic Mint Exclusive Foil Virgin Cover. The Official Magazine. In this issue: Mandalorian Mayhem - Insider's Top 10 battles from The Mandalorian; Attack of the Clones - the Star Wars prequel, twenty years on; Exclusive Star Wars Fiction - an all-new story inside; The Millennium Falcon - making a movie icon; Interview with Iain McCaig - how the prequel concept artist took inspiration from his worst nightmare; and Interview with Rena Owen - playing Taun We, from Attack of the Clones to The Bad Batch. 96 pages, full color.

    Written by Christopher Cantwell. Art by Ario Anindito. Cover by Phil Noto. Fast approaches the ultimate destiny of one of the Jedi's most renowned masters! As he spends his final days in the remote deserts of Tatooine, Obi-Wan Kenobi takes time to reflect on - and record - key moments of a heroic life long-lived. Writing in old leather-bound journals from his hermit's hut, Obi-Wan remembers his days as a young Jedi Initiate, his trials as a Padawan, the crucible of Jedi Knighthood and the Clone Wars, and some of the earliest challenges he faced as a true Master of the Force! In this tale, Obi-Wan considers a watershed Youngling adventure he narrowly survived on Coruscant when he was but eight years of age... This is just the beginning of his Jedi journey! 28 pages, full color. Rated T Cover price $3.99.
